1. An apparatus for providing resilient network slicing, the apparatus comprising:
memory circuitry; and
processor circuitry connected to the memory circuitry, the processor circuitry to execute instructions of a network slice manager, which, when executed are to cause the processor circuitry to:
collect performance metrics related to a communication network from one or more data sources within the communication network, wherein the communication environment includes a set of network slices, wherein each network slice of the set of network slices is a logical network that provides one or more network capabilities;
determine a network slice configuration for an individual network slice of the set of network slices based on an analysis of the collected performance metrics in view of a service level agreement (SLA) with a service consumer, wherein the determined network slice configuration includes of at least one of an assignment of one or more dedicated network elements to the individual network slice, a network access network (NAN) configuration for the individual network slice, and an assignment of dedicated or prioritized radio resources for the individual network slice; and
cause the network slice configuration to be deployed or provisioned to a NAN in the communication network, the network slice configuration to cause the NAN to reconfigure one or more network parameters to implement the individual network slice according to the network slice configuration.
